SLUMBERJACK

SLUMBERJACK is a trap and future bass producer known for atmospheric, bass-heavy soundscapes that blend electronic production with darker, introspective textures. Their work spans instrumental hip-hop influenced beats and experimental electronic compositions, drawing from contemporary trap and dubstep traditions.
